Output d27d2f4e1f843c4c7cf2b93133b864314b33932ec2b51c94915fad27e0d56a1d:2

value
742310229
script pubkey
OP_0 OP_PUSHBYTES_20 d87de973f17f17420d01aaf0eb2a5a1c4bb7699c
address
tb1qmp77jul30ut5yrgp4tcwk2j6r39mw6vuhdw3qn
transaction
d27d2f4e1f843c4c7cf2b93133b864314b33932ec2b51c94915fad27e0d56a1d
confirmations
58252
spent
true